Youngstown, Ohio vs. Peoria, Illinois

Cost of Living Comparison

The cost of living in Peoria, Illinois is 11.8% more expensive than Youngstown, Ohio.

You would need a salary of $80,496 in Peoria, Illinois to maintain the standard of living you have in Youngstown, Ohio.
